Shirley Bell Obituary

With heavy hearts, we announce the death of Shirley Bell of Marion, Iowa, who passed away on March 14, 2025 at the age of 80. Leave a sympathy message to the family on the memorial page of Shirley Bell to pay them a last tribute.

As we bid adieu to Shirley's earthly form, let us not dwell on the void left in her wake, but rather celebrate the legacy of love and inspiration Shirley has bequeathed us. For though she may have departed from our sight, her spirit remains a timeless beacon, guiding loved ones through the labyrinth of life's journey.

She was predeceased by: her parents, Stacy Carter and Josephine Carter (Jansen); her husband Jerry Bell; her brother DuWayne Carter; and her half-sister Veronica Flynn (Wilson).

She is survived by: her sons, Lonnie D. Bell of Cedar Rapids and Mark D. Bell of Cedar Rapids; her grandchildren, Cody, Ashlee, Lexi and Ellie; her great grandchild Presley; and her brother Dean Carter (Rita).
